BERMA [4 records]

Record 1 2021-07-14

English

Subject field(s)
  • Earthmoving
  • Soil Mechanics (Engineering)
DEF

A flat surface cut into a slope, either at its bottom or top, or between the two.

OBS

This flat surface may be used for various reasons, e.g. to increase the stability of the slope, reduce erosion, prevent solid materials from falling further, or redirect the flow of water.

OBS

berm; bench: terms proposed by the World Road Association.

OBS

berm: term officially approved by the Engineering Terminology Working Group.

Record 2 2012-09-25

English

Subject field(s)
  • Geomorphology and Geomorphogeny
  • Oceanography
DEF

A nearly horizontal portion of the beach or backshore formed by deposition of sand or gravel by wave action, typically forming above high water.

Record 4 2003-04-25

English

Subject field(s)
  • Noise Pollution
  • Anti-pollution Measures
  • Road Design
DEF

An earth embankment.

CONT

Experimentation with noise barriers has been going on for an extensive length of time. ... Some of the materials used are: pre-cast concrete, earth berms, aluminum, wood and porous concrete....These barriers can usually be incorporated in the existing right-of-way.
